India, Jan. 27 -- Documents proving third-party insurance for your vehicle may soon become mandatory for renewal of your driving license, obtaining FASTag or even purchasing fuel.
In a bid to tackle the rising numbers of uninsured vehicles on Indian roads, the Union finance ministry recently proposed several various measures to expand third-party insurance, Livemint reported, quoting sources familiar with the matter.
The proposed measures include vehicle owners to prove they have valid third-party insurance before they can buy fuel, obtain a FASTag, renew their driving licenses, or even get their pollution control certificates.
The ministry also proposed that the government start sending text messages to uninsured vehicle owners.
